Alberto Manuel Brandão Simões wrote:
> I am trying to enable flyspell-mode and change ispell dictionary for
> Portuguese using Local Variables: syntax.
>
> At the moment, I just can do that with eval, which is not nice.
Is this what you're doing?
;; -*- eval: (ispell-change-dictionary "portugues"); -*-
Well, I was using eval: (flyspell-mode)
Couldn't find this one :)
> Is not there an easy way to enable flyspell and change its dictionary?
How about:
;; -*- ispell-local-dictionary: "portugues"; -*-
Nicer.
But, how to enable flyspell?
I tried 'flyspell-mode: t' but didn't work. I can't change the main mode
as well (as I'm using AucTeX)...
